12/02/2025: A round table for two was reserved for us near the fireplace with an adjacent window overlooking the hills and church of Treiso. Efficient, very professional staff, competent and friendly sommelier. We took two surprise tasting menus: ossobuco and amberjack tartare, lime octopus with Taggiasca olives and beetroot wafer, Parisian-style snails with fondue and fois gras, chicken plin, roast kid with Piedmontese fried side dish, tastings of exquisite desserts. All accompanied by a wine tasting recommended by the sommelier. Finally, visit the spectacular cellar! What can I say...must try!
01/02/2025: Many have told me about it, so you arrive with high expectations at this beautiful place a few kilometers from Alba, with a wonderful view of the hills of the tasty Barbaresco.
These expectations are immediately confirmed by the kind hospitality, the famous wine cellar, stocked with over 67,000 bottles of great quality from all over the world, but above all by the dishes, refined but not too elaborate, which conquer for the quality and flavor, in addition of course to the beauty of the presentation.
Among the various courses, that I had the pleasure of tasting, I was certainly won over by the Prawn breaded in the tonda gentile with fried frog legs and green bagnet, Tortello di ragù napoletano with smoked pecorino couliss and ginger and lemon crumble, the tasty and varied finanziera and the final of the cream ice cream whipped with rum, chocolate and coffee.
For those passionate about flavors, it is definitely a stop not to be missed.
